In other words, lighting and smoking cannabis cause a chemical reaction that changes THCA’s molecular composition, converting it into THC, the psychoactive molecule that cannabis is known for.

The conversion doesn't end with THCA to THC, possibly. If left unconsumed for a protracted time period (typically around just one 12 months) THC can degrade in the cannabinoid CBN, a less psychoactive compound known for its sedative effects.
